What is a Letter Of Explanation For Mortgage Large Deposit?

A Letter Of Explanation For Mortgage Large Deposit is a crucial document in the Canadian mortgage application process, typically required when deposits exceeding certain thresholds or unusual transaction patterns appear in an applicant's bank statements. This document becomes necessary when the deposit amount is significant relative to the applicant's regular income or when the funds form part of the down payment for the mortgage. The letter must comply with various Canadian regulations, including the Proceeds of Crime (Money Laundering) and Terrorist Financing Act (PCMLTFA) and FINTRAC guidelines. It provides detailed information about the source of funds, timing of deposits, and relevant supporting documentation. This document is essential for lenders to maintain regulatory compliance, assess mortgage applications accurately, and ensure the legitimacy of funds being used in real estate transactions.

What sections should be included in a Letter Of Explanation For Mortgage Large Deposit?

1. Header Information: Date, recipient details (lender/bank name), mortgage application reference, and applicant's personal information

2. Introduction: Brief statement identifying the writer and purpose of the letter, referencing the specific deposit(s) in question

3. Deposit Details: Specific information about the deposit including exact amount, date, and receiving account details

4. Source of Funds: Clear explanation of where the money came from (e.g., savings, sale of asset, gift, etc.)

5. Timeline of Events: Chronological explanation of how and when the funds were acquired and deposited

6. Declaration: Statement confirming the truthfulness of the explanation and that the funds were legally obtained

7. Signature Block: Formal signature, printed name, and date

What sections are optional to include in a Letter Of Explanation For Mortgage Large Deposit?

1. Gift Details: Used when funds are a gift, including donor's information and relationship to applicant

2. Property Sale Information: Used when funds come from sale of property, including property details and sale information

3. Business Transaction Details: Used when funds come from business dealings, including nature of business and transaction details

4. Investment Liquidation Details: Used when funds come from selling investments, including investment type and sale details

5. Inheritance Details: Used when funds come from an inheritance, including details about the estate

6. Multiple Deposit Explanation: Used when explaining a series of large deposits rather than a single deposit

What schedules should be included in a Letter Of Explanation For Mortgage Large Deposit?

1. Bank Statements: Copies of relevant bank statements showing the deposit and its source

2. Supporting Documentation: Relevant documents proving the source of funds (sale agreements, gift letters, inheritance documents, etc.)

3. Transaction Records: Records showing the movement of funds (wire transfers, deposit slips, etc.)

4. Identity Verification: Copies of identification documents for the letter writer and any relevant parties

5. Source Documentation: Additional documents specific to the source of funds (property sale closing documents, investment statements, etc.)
